[发明专利]用于移动平台的功率管理的方法、设备和系统有效
申请号: | 201710115704.7 | 申请日: | 2011-10-20 |
公开(公告)号: | CN107145211B | 公开(公告)日: | 2020-10-16 |
发明(设计)人: | R.D.穆拉利达;V.M.鲁拉穆尼;H.塞沙德里;S.托马斯;S.卡鲁穆里;R.S.卡达姆;N.马哈林加姆 | 申请(专利权)人: | 英特尔公司 |
主分类号: | G06F1/32 | 分类号: | G06F1/32;G06F9/455 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 叶晓勇;刘春元 |
地址: | 美国加利*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 移动 平台 功率 管理 方法 设备 系统 | ||
管理功率的系统和方法可以包括:根据来自移动平台上运行的第一操作系统的第一功率管理请求和来自该移动平台上运行的第二操作系统的第二功率管理请求来确定功率状态。第一操作系统和移动平台的一个或更多组件能够定义第一虚拟机,并且第二操作系统和移动平台的一个或更多组件能够定义第二虚拟机。另外,功率状态可以被应用于移动平台。
技术领域
实施例一般涉及虚拟化技术(VT)。更具体地,实施例涉及虚拟化移动平台中的细粒度的(fine grained)功率管理。
背景技术
随着移动电话的普及性增加,这些装置的复杂性和功能性也可增加。例如,给定移动平台可能不再受限于单个操作系统(OS),并且能支持多样的使用模型,例如网页浏览和电信。虽然具有多个操作系统的装置的虚拟化可使得电话供应商、软件和服务提供商以定制方式来供应装置更简单,但是仍然存在许多挑战。例如,将基于VM(虚拟机)的装置作为整体来考虑时,单个OS内相关的功率管理决策可能不再相关或者准确,因为能够存在来自不同操作系统的冲突的功率管理请求/决策。
发明内容
本申请一方面提供了一种用于移动平台的功率管理的方法,其包括:基于来自移动平台上运行的第一操作系统的第一功率管理请求和来自所述移动平台上运行的第二操作系统的第二功率管理请求来确定功率状态,其中所述第一操作系统和所述移动平台的一个或更多组件定义第一虚拟机,并且所述第二操作系统和所述移动平台的一个或更多组件定义第二虚拟机;基于来自所述第一操作系统的第一性能管理请求和来自所述第二操作系统的第二性能管理请求来确定性能状态;以及将所述功率状态和所述性能状态应用于所述移动平台,其中所述第一功率管理请求标识第一功率状态并且所述第二功率管理请求标识第二功率状态,并且确定所述功率状态包括从所述第一和第二功率状态选择最浅的功率状态。
本申请另一方面提供了一种用于移动平台的功率管理的设备,包括虚拟机管理逻辑,其用于:基于来自移动平台上运行的第一操作系统的第一功率管理请求和来自所述移动平台上运行的第二操作系统的第二功率管理请求来确定功率状态,其中所述第一操作系统和所述移动平台的一个或更多组件要定义第一虚拟机,并且所述第二操作系统和所述移动平台的一个或更多组件要定义第二虚拟机;基于来自所述第一操作系统的第一性能管理请求和来自所述第二操作系统的第二性能管理请求来确定性能状态;以及将所述功率状态和所述性能状态应用于所述移动平台,其中,所述第一功率管理请求标识第一功率状态并且所述第二功率管理请求标识第二功率状态,并且所述虚拟机管理逻辑要从所述第一和第二功率状态选择最浅的功率状态。
本申请又一方面提供了一种用于移动平台的功率管理的设备,包括:用于基于来自移动平台上运行的第一操作系统的第一功率管理请求和来自所述移动平台上运行的第二操作系统的第二功率管理请求来确定功率状态的部件,其中所述第一操作系统和所述移动平台的一个或更多组件定义第一虚拟机,并且所述第二操作系统和所述移动平台的一个或更多组件定义第二虚拟机;用于基于来自所述第一操作系统的第一性能管理请求和来自所述第二操作系统的第二性能管理请求来确定性能状态的部件;以及用于将所述功率状态和所述性能状态应用于所述移动平台的部件,其中所述第一功率管理请求标识第一功率状态并且所述第二功率管理请求标识第二功率状态,其中用于确定功率状态的部件包括用于从所述第一和第二功率状态选择最浅的功率状态的部件。
本申请又一方面提供了一种用于移动平台的功率管理的系统,包括:移动平台,运行第一操作系统和第二操作系统,其中所述第一操作系统和所述移动平台的一个或更多组件要定义第一虚拟机,并且所述第二操作系统和所述移动平台的一个或更多组件要定义第二虚拟机;以及虚拟机管理逻辑,用于:基于来自所述第一操作系统的第一功率管理请求和来自所述第二操作系统的第二功率管理请求来确定功率状态,基于来自所述第一操作系统的第一性能管理请求和来自所述第二操作系统的第二性能管理请求来确定性能状态,以及将所述功率状态和所述性能状态应用于所述移动平台,其中所述第一功率管理请求标识第一功率状态并且所述第二功率管理请求标识第二功率状态,并且所述虚拟机管理逻辑要从所述第一和第二功率状态选择最浅的功率状态。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于英特尔公司,未经英特尔公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710115704.7/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种语音识别的验证方法
- 下一篇:酒瓶(15)